Carrot bonbons

COMMENT
These sweets are delicate in flavour and texture as well as in presentation. Their flavour improves with the time, so it is better to store them for some days. This is an ideal treat for small children as it provides them with vitamins and is healthy. This recipe has been contributed by Isabel Zen, from Canelones, Uruguay.

Makes 40

INGREDIENTS
1kg carrots, puréed
900g sugar
finely grated rind of one orange
juice of two oranges
more sugar, as required
small paper cases

PREPARATIÓN
Wash and peel the carrots.
Cook in boiling water, inside a saucepan, over a moderate heat until soft.
Drain thoroughly and purée.

Place the puréed carrots in a saucepan with the orange rind and juice and the sugar.
Mix well and cook over moderate heat, stirring continuously for 25 to 30 minutes or until the mixture dries up.

Remove from heat and cool.
Spoon some mixture into your hands and form small balls.
Roll them over sugar until well coated.
Serve in small paper cases.
